Dr Lukas Carey spent one year in prison for commissions he received while working for local government in Victoria, Australia. He is also a teacher, coach and academic. Lukas talks about the difficulties experienced before, during and after imprisonment. He also talks about the struggles people with convictions face when trying to obtain employment post release from prison, regardless of how experienced they are in the field they're applying to. As employment is considered to be one of the things that prevent an individual from committing further crime after release, this is a discussion worth sharing.
